The system is fitted with a voltage regulating fan speed controller which allows set point<br />

adjustment and system monitoring via the indoor unit<br />

microprocessor controller.<br />

A pressure transducer is fitted to the liquid line which in turn feeds back the head<br />

pressure to the microprocessor. The condenser fan speed can then modulate via the<br />

controller to provide optimum control under varying ambient conditions. The head<br />

pressure can be monitored via the display keypad.<br />

Units fitted with thermostatic expansion valves have the head pressure factory set to<br />

17 barg (247 psig).<br />

Units fitted with optional electronic expansion valves have the head pressure factory set<br />

to 14 barg (203 psig).<br />

A 3 way mechanical regulating valve senses the compressor head pressure and allows<br />

cooling water to flow to the condenser, to by-pass the condenser, or to allow water flow to<br />

both condenser and by-pass line in order to maintain correct refrigerant head pressure.<br />

A pressure transducer is fitted to the liquid line which enables the head pressure to be<br />

monitored via the display keypad.<br />

Filters Pleated disposable panel filters in a rigid frame. Conform to BS EN 779-G4.<br />

Access and removal from unit front.<br />

As standard the microprocessor provides an alarm following a pre set run<br />

time limit being exceeded, refer to Controls -Filter Change Alarm.<br />

Electrical The control panel contains the necessary compressor starter contactors, transformer, sub<br />

circuit protection, volt free contacts for a common alarm and mains and inter-connecting<br />

terminals. The panel is situated within the cabinet and can be removed for essential<br />

maintenance of other components within the unit. The electrical control panels are wired<br />

to the latest European standards and codes of practice.<br />

Sub Fusing The electrical mains supply for the system’s outdoor unit(s) is supplied via the indoor unit.<br />

MCBs are fitted for protection.<br />

Main Electric Isolator To ensure complete unit isolation of the electrical panel during adjustment and<br />

maintenance a door interlocking isolator is provided as standard.<br />

Controls Units are fitted with the microprocessor controller which offers powerful<br />

analogue and digital control to meet a wide range of monitoring and control. Features a<br />

communication port plus networking and BMS connections.<br />

A 4 x 20 character backlit LCD display keypad assembly is used to view the unit status<br />

and allow operator adjustment.<br />
